MongoDB::getProfilingLevelGets this database's profiling level
&reftitle.description;
publicintMongoDB::getProfilingLevel
This returns the current database profiling level.
The database profiler tracks query execution times. If you turn it on (say,
using MongoDB::setProfilingLevel or the shell), you can
see how many queries took longer than a given number of milliseconds or the
timing for all queries.
Note that profiling slows down queries, so it is better to use in development
or testing than in a time-sensitive application.
This function is equivalent to running:
command(array('profile' => -1));
}
?>
]]>
&reftitle.parameters;
&no.function.parameters;
&reftitle.returnvalues;
Returns the profiling level.
&reftitle.seealso;
MongoDB core docs on profilingMongoDB::setProfilingLevel